[0053] 1a: Structural analysis and optimization of the H protein of Peste des petits ruminants virus was carried out to construct the coding gene sequence of the subunit H protein of Peste des petits ruminants virus.

[0054] By analyzing the H protein sequence of Peste des petits ruminants virus (GenBank: KM091959.1), it was found that the genome sequence was 7332-9661bp, encoding the H protein sequence of Peste des petits ruminants. Further analysis 1M-35P is the intracellular region of H protein, 36Y-58I is the transmembrane region of H protein, and 59R-609V is the extracellular region of H protein. Combined with the experience of research on the expression of viral envelope proteins, the extracellular region of the H protein expressed by CHO-K1 cells was selected as the immunogenic protein of the present invention, that is, the amino acid sequence of 59R-609V, and the amino acid sequence is a known fragment, which can be obtained by Obtained by NBCI inquiry.

Abstract

The present invention belongs to the technical field of animal vaccines and veterinary biological products, and particularly relates to a subunit H protein of a peste des petits ruminants virus and apreparation method and application of the subunit H protein. The subunit H protein is a truncated head functional protein of an H protein of the peste des petits ruminants virus, amino acid sequencesof the subunit H protein are an amino acid sequence (1) as shown as SEQ ID NO.1 and a derived amino acid sequence (2) having the immunogenicity and obtained by performing substitution, deletion or addition of multiple amino acids on the sequence SEQ ID NO.1, and the derived amino acid sequence and the sequence SEQ ID NO.1 have the sequence identity of 80-100%. The subunit H protein is prepared mainly by constructing recombinant plasmids, transfecting cell strains with the recombinant plasmids, screening the high-expression cell strains and purifying the subunit H protein of the peste des petits ruminants virus, can be better suitable for subunit vaccines or diagnostic reagents of peste des petits ruminants viruses, and has the characteristics of efficient secretory expression, high proteinpurity, easy purification, low production cost, high safety performance and the like.

technical field [0001] The invention belongs to the technical field of animal vaccines and veterinary biological products, and in particular relates to subunit H protein of Peste des Petits Ruminants virus and its preparation method and application. Background technique [0002] Peste des Petits of Ruminats (PPR) is a highly contagious viral disease caused by Peste des Petits of Ruminats Virus (PPRV). The World Organization for Animal Health (OIE) classifies it as a Class A infectious disease, and my country also classifies it as a Class I epidemic disease. PPRV mainly infects sheep, especially goats are highly susceptible. Once infected sheep will be characterized by sudden fever, depression, oral ulcers, cough, eye and nose discharge, and diarrhea. The morbidity and mortality can reach 100%, causing huge economic losses and seriously affecting the development of the sheep industry.
